Output 6c26063d9e8062c25e6f8253fe656aed5c27c756bc3597f1c9abd527c40aae93:16

value
29413
script pubkey
OP_0 OP_PUSHBYTES_20 cea3d06d97bac5e817760881c5946be703054fac
address
bc1qe63aqmvhhtz7s9mkpzqut9rtuups2navh02yev
transaction
6c26063d9e8062c25e6f8253fe656aed5c27c756bc3597f1c9abd527c40aae93
confirmations
32097
spent
true